According to the nfa website the definition of CTA:
CTA is an individual or organization which, for compensation or profit, advises others as to the value of or the advisability of buying or selling futures contracts, options on futures, or retail off-exchange forex contracts.
Providing advice includes exercising trading authority over a customer's account as well as giving advice based upon knowledge of or tailored to customer's particular commodity interest account, particular commodity interest trading activity, or other similar types of information.
All registered CTAs who manage or exercise discretion over customer accounts must be Members of NFA in order to conduct futures business with the public.
